Os principais frameworks CSS
No mundo em constante evolução do desenvolvimento web, os frameworks CSS desempenham um papel crucial na criação de layouts atraentes e responsivos para sites e aplicativos. Neste artigo, vamos explorar os principais frameworks CSS disponíveis, suas características distintas e como eles podem simplificar e aprimorar o processo de design de sites.
O Que São Frameworks CSS?
Antes de mergulharmos nos detalhes dos principais frameworks CSS, é importante entender o que exatamente são. Frameworks CSS são conjuntos de estilos pré-definidos, classes e componentes que facilitam a estilização de elementos HTML. Eles permitem que os desenvolvedores economizem tempo, evitando a necessidade de escrever código CSS do zero.
Bootstrap
2.1. Um Pioneiro na Responsividade
O Bootstrap é um dos frameworks CSS mais populares e amplamente utilizados. Ele se destaca por sua grade flexível e responsiva, que facilita a criação de layouts adaptáveis a diferentes dispositivos. Além disso, o Bootstrap oferece uma variedade de componentes prontos para uso, como botões, formulários e navegação.
Foundation
3.1. Personalização Ilimitada
O Foundation é conhecido por sua flexibilidade e foco na personalização. Ele oferece um conjunto sólido de estilos base, mas permite que os desenvolvedores personalizem facilmente os estilos de acordo com suas necessidades. Isso o torna uma escolha ideal para projetos que exigem designs únicos.
Bulma
4.1. Minimalismo Elegante
O Bulma se destaca por sua simplicidade e elegância. É um framework CSS leve que utiliza uma abordagem de classes de utilitário para estilização. Se você procura um design minimalista e limpo, o Bulma pode ser a escolha perfeita.
Tailwind CSS
5.1. Controle Detalhado
O Tailwind CSS oferece um nível excepcional de controle sobre o design. Ele funciona com uma abordagem baseada em classes, permitindo que você defina estilos de forma precisa, tornando-o ideal para projetos personalizados que exigem um alto grau de controle.
6. Materialize
6.1. Estilo Material Design
O Materialize é um framework CSS que segue os princípios do Material Design, criando interfaces modernas e visualmente agradáveis. Ele oferece uma ampla gama de componentes que facilitam a criação de designs consistentes e elegantes.
7. Semantic UI
7.1. Clareza e Semântica
O Semantic UI se concentra na semântica do HTML e na clareza do código. Ele fornece uma variedade de componentes e classes com nomes significativos, facilitando a criação de designs compreensíveis e acessíveis.
A escolha do framework CSS depende das necessidades específicas do projeto e do estilo de design desejado. Cada um dos principais frameworks CSS mencionados tem suas próprias vantagens e é adequado para diferentes cenários. É importante explorar essas opções e escolher o que melhor se adapte às suas necessidades.